XmlDocument.CreateAttribute Metod
Definition
Viktigt
En del information gäller för förhandsversionen av en produkt och kan komma att ändras avsevärt innan produkten blir allmänt tillgänglig. Microsoft lämnar inga garantier, uttryckliga eller underförstådda, avseende informationen som visas här.
Skapar en XmlAttribute med det angivna namnet.
Överlagringar
| Name | Description |
|---|---|
| CreateAttribute(String) |
Skapar en XmlAttribute med angiven Name. |
| CreateAttribute(String, String) |
Skapar ett XmlAttribute med det angivna kvalificerade namnet och NamespaceURI. |
| CreateAttribute(String, String, String) |
Skapar ett XmlAttribute med angivet Prefix, LocalName, och NamespaceURI. |
CreateAttribute(String)
- Källa:
- XmlDocument.cs
- Källa:
- XmlDocument.cs
- Källa:
- XmlDocument.cs
- Källa:
- XmlDocument.cs
- Källa:
- XmlDocument.cs
Skapar en XmlAttribute med angiven Name.
public:
System::Xml::XmlAttribute ^ CreateAttribute(System::String ^ name);
public System.Xml.XmlAttribute CreateAttribute(string name);
member this.CreateAttribute : string -> System.Xml.XmlAttribute
Public Function CreateAttribute (name As String) As XmlAttribute
Parametrar
- name
- String
Attributets kvalificerade namn. Om namnet innehåller ett kolon Prefix återspeglar egenskapen den del av namnet som föregår det första kolonet LocalName och egenskapen återspeglar den del av namnet som följer efter det första kolonet. Förblir NamespaceURI tom om inte prefixet är ett igenkänt inbyggt prefix, till exempel xmlns. I det här fallet NamespaceURI har värdet http://www.w3.org/2000/xmlns/.
Returer
Den nya XmlAttribute.
Exempel
Följande skapar ett attribut och lägger till det i ett XML-dokument.
using System;
using System.IO;
using System.Xml;
public class Sample
{
public static void Main()
{
XmlDocument doc = new XmlDocument();
doc.LoadXml("<book genre='novel' ISBN='1-861001-57-5'>" +
"<title>Pride And Prejudice</title>" +
"</book>");
//Create an attribute.
XmlAttribute attr = doc.CreateAttribute("publisher");
attr.Value = "WorldWide Publishing";
//Add the new node to the document.
doc.DocumentElement.SetAttributeNode(attr);
Console.WriteLine("Display the modified XML...");
doc.Save(Console.Out);
}
}
Imports System.IO
Imports System.Xml
Public Class Sample
Public Shared Sub Main()
Dim doc As New XmlDocument()
doc.LoadXml("<book genre='novel' ISBN='1-861001-57-5'>" & _
"<title>Pride And Prejudice</title>" & _
"</book>")
'Create an attribute.
Dim attr As XmlAttribute = doc.CreateAttribute("publisher")
attr.Value = "WorldWide Publishing"
'Add the new node to the document.
doc.DocumentElement.SetAttributeNode(attr)
Console.WriteLine("Display the modified XML...")
doc.Save(Console.Out)
End Sub
End Class
Kommentarer
XmlAttribute Kan läggas till i en XmlElement med hjälp av SetAttributeNode -metoden.
Gäller för
CreateAttribute(String, String)
- Källa:
- XmlDocument.cs
- Källa:
- XmlDocument.cs
- Källa:
- XmlDocument.cs
- Källa:
- XmlDocument.cs
- Källa:
- XmlDocument.cs
Skapar ett XmlAttribute med det angivna kvalificerade namnet och NamespaceURI.
public:
System::Xml::XmlAttribute ^ CreateAttribute(System::String ^ qualifiedName, System::String ^ namespaceURI);
public System.Xml.XmlAttribute CreateAttribute(string qualifiedName, string namespaceURI);
public System.Xml.XmlAttribute CreateAttribute(string qualifiedName, string? namespaceURI);
member this.CreateAttribute : string * string -> System.Xml.XmlAttribute
Public Function CreateAttribute (qualifiedName As String, namespaceURI As String) As XmlAttribute
Parametrar
- qualifiedName
- String
Attributets kvalificerade namn. Om namnet innehåller ett kolon Prefix återspeglar egenskapen den del av namnet som föregår kolonet LocalName och egenskapen återspeglar den del av namnet efter kolonet.
- namespaceURI
- String
Attributets namnområdes-URI. Om det kvalificerade namnet innehåller ett prefix för xmlns måste den här parametern vara http://www.w3.org/2000/xmlns/.
Returer
Den nya XmlAttribute.
Kommentarer
XmlAttribute Kan läggas till i en XmlElement med hjälp av SetAttributeNode -metoden.
Gäller för
CreateAttribute(String, String, String)
- Källa:
- XmlDocument.cs
- Källa:
- XmlDocument.cs
- Källa:
- XmlDocument.cs
- Källa:
- XmlDocument.cs
- Källa:
- XmlDocument.cs
Skapar ett XmlAttribute med angivet Prefix, LocalName, och NamespaceURI.
public:
virtual System::Xml::XmlAttribute ^ CreateAttribute(System::String ^ prefix, System::String ^ localName, System::String ^ namespaceURI);
public virtual System.Xml.XmlAttribute CreateAttribute(string prefix, string localName, string namespaceURI);
public virtual System.Xml.XmlAttribute CreateAttribute(string? prefix, string localName, string? namespaceURI);
abstract member CreateAttribute : string * string * string -> System.Xml.XmlAttribute
override this.CreateAttribute : string * string * string -> System.Xml.XmlAttribute
Public Overridable Function CreateAttribute (prefix As String, localName As String, namespaceURI As String) As XmlAttribute
Parametrar
- prefix
- String
Prefixet för attributet (om det finns). String.Empty och null är likvärdiga.
- localName
- String
Attributets lokala namn.
- namespaceURI
- String
Namnområdes-URI:n för attributet (om någon). String.Empty och null är likvärdiga. Om prefix är xmlns måste den här parametern vara http://www.w3.org/2000/xmlns/, annars genereras ett undantag.
Returer
Den nya XmlAttribute.
Kommentarer
XmlAttribute Kan läggas till i en XmlElement med hjälp av SetAttributeNode -metoden.
Den här metoden är ett Microsoft-tillägg till dokumentobjektmodellen (DOM).